Ahrola is a village in Bilari Tehsil of Moradabad district in Uttar Pradesh. Its Census location code is 115604.

About Ahrola village record

The source record places Ahrola in Bilari Tehsil of Moradabad district, Uttar Pradesh. Its Census village code is 115604.

The Census 2011 record reports population 648, 128 households, area 92.47 hectares, PIN code 202411.

Ahrola village Census details
FieldValue
Village nameAhrola
Census village code115604
StateUttar Pradesh
State code09
DistrictMoradabad
District code135
Tehsil / Sub-DistrictBilari
Sub-district code00720
Census year2011
Population648
Households128
Male population348
Female population300
Sex ratio862 females per 1,000 males
Scheduled Castes population216
Scheduled Tribes population0
Area92.47 hectares
Population density701 people per sq. km
PIN code202411
CD blockBilari
Gram panchayatMallhpur Singhari
Nearest statutory townBilari
Nearest statutory town distance8 km

Facilities and amenities in Ahrola

The Census 2011 village directory reports the following education, health, water, transport, communication and public-service facilities. These are historical records, not a statement of current availability.

Census 2011 facilities reported for Ahrola
Facility categoryFacility or serviceCensus 2011 status
EducationGovernment primary schoolAvailable in village; 1 reported
EducationGovernment middle schoolNot available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ility within 5 km
EducationGovernment secondary schoolNot available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
EducationGovernment senior secondary schoolNot available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
HealthCommunity health centre0 reported
HealthPrimary health centre1 reported
HealthPrimary health sub-centre0 reported
HealthAllopathic hospital0 reported
HealthDispensary0 reported
HealthVeterinary hospital0 reported
Water and sanitationTreated tap waterNot available in village
Water and sanitationUntreated tap waterNot available in village
Water and sanitationTotal sanitation campaign coverageNot available in village
Water and sanitationCommunity toilet complexNot available in village
CommunicationPost officeNot available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away
CommunicationSub post officeNot available in village; nearest facility within 5 km
CommunicationMobile phone coverageNot available in village; nearest facility within 5 km
CommunicationInternet / CSCNot available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away
Transport and roadsPublic bus serviceN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Transport and roadsPrivate bus serviceN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Transport and roadsRailway stationN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Transport and roadsPucca roadNot available in village; nearest facility within 5 km
Transport and roadsAll-weather roadNot available in village; nearest facility within 5 km
Banking and public servicesATMNot available in village
Banking and public servicesCommercial bankNot available in village; nearest facility within 5 km
Banking and public servicesCooperative bankN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Banking and public servicesPDS shopAvailable in village
Banking and public servicesAnganwadi centreNot available in village; nearest facility within 5 km
Banking and public servicesASHA workerAvailable in village
PowerDomestic power supplyAvailable in village; 6 hours/day
PowerAgriculture power supplyAvailable in village; 6 hours/day
PowerPower supply for all usersAvailable in village; 6 hours/day
Land-use details reported for Ahrola
Land-use fieldCensus 2011 value
Non-agricultural use area11.15 hectares
Current fallow land0.23 hectares
Net area sown79.66 hectares
Total unirrigated land0.10 hectares
Irrigated area79.56 hectares
Wells / tube-wells irrigated area40.30 hectares
